titleOfInvention The apparatus system of dimethyldichlorosilane(DMCS) is produced for discrimination method
abstract The utility model discloses a kind of apparatus system producing dimethyldichlorosilane(DMCS) for discrimination method, comprise disproportionation reaction still, and raw material storage tank, catalyzer storage tank, the rectifier unit to be connected with described disproportionation reaction still, described catalyzer storage tank is communicated with first for nitrogen branch road; Pipeline between described catalyzer storage tank and disproportionation reaction still is communicated with second for nitrogen branch road; The bottom of described disproportionation reaction still is communicated with the 3rd for nitrogen branch road.Structure of the present utility model is comparatively simple, and technological operation safety, is easy to realize industrialization continuous prodution.
